Comme Ca is shiny and pretty. Kind of like a movie set with lots of props. The cheese counter is novel and authentic. But, the authenticity means lots of stinky cheese. . .stinking up the entire and very open bar area. The decor is too cutesy with the sunflowers in white vases and collection of too new looking Ernest Hemingway hardbacks. The long wall where one would normally sit on a banquette should have Balthazar like distressed mirrors, covering the entire wall. Instead, it has a collection of individual granny mirrors you'd find at your granny's house (or in Anthropologie's catalogue). It's not even shabby chic cool. It's a shame given the potential for a legitimate French brasserie atmosphere. Feels more like an American's cliche version of an obvious and not that hard to replicate French establishment: cozy, been here forever, totally reliable and pretty cool. The decor aside, food was just ok compared to what it should and could be.
